An exciting opportunity exists to manage urban landscapes (parks and open spaces) maintenance contracts across the full project life cycle. The successful candidate will undertake scope development, procurement support, contract administration, performance monitoring, and compliance to ensure service outcomes meet community expectations. The role will also be integral to coordinating the planning, delivery and review of minor projects and service works.

What we are seeking:

- Relevant qualifications and/or equivalent experience in Contract Management, Project Management, Construction Management, Horticulture, Landscape Construction or a related field
- High level knowledge and experience in administering service and works contracts., including risk

management, performance management,



quality assurance and cost control.
- Sound knowledge of maintenance delivery, minor landscape construction or public domain improvement

works, commercial contractual arrangements, relevant legislation and codes of practice, and environmental, social, economic and financial considerations.
- Demonstrated experience in administering maintenance, service or minor works contracts, including scope

development, estimating, programming and documenting contract packages
- Experience in contractor and consultant management, including monitoring service levels, reviewing

deliverables and addressing non-conformance
- Well-developed skills in contract correspondence, reporting, record keeping, budgeting and financial

administration
- Solid computer skills including Microsoft package.
- NSW Class C Drivers Licence
- NSW White Card or equivalent
